Italy Probate Records
Probate records are court records that describe the distribution of a person’s estate after he or she dies. Information in the records may include the death date, names of heirs and guardians, relationships, residences, an inventory of the estate, and names of witnesses. Probate records in Italy are included in a notary’s official record. For more information, see the "Notarial Records" in this outline.
